1. Getting the culture right

Create a bank of case studies of existing colleagues with convictions

Develop a collection of real-life case studies showcasing colleagues with convictions, while managing potential risks and GDPR compliance challenges. These case studies will inspire and change perceptions across the organisation.

What does success look like?

  1. A carefully curated collection of case studies highlighting colleagues with convictions

  2. An understanding of GDPR compliance and risk management related to the case studies

  3. An effective tool to change perceptions and build a more inclusive culture.

How would Offploy do it?

  • Develop a clear plan for collecting and sharing case studies, including the objectives, timeline, and resources needed.

  • Identify key stakeholders who will be involved in collecting and sharing case studies, including colleagues with convictions, line managers, HR, and communications.

  • Understand the GDPR compliance requirements for collecting and sharing personal information, and develop policies and procedures to ensure compliance.

  • Manage potential risks associated with collecting and sharing personal information, including confidentiality breaches, reputational risks, and legal risks. Consider any risk to the colleague themselves which may result from them being open about their conviction. In rare cases you may need to advise the colleague that you consider that the risk to them outweighs the benefits of sharing their story.

  • Engage with colleagues with convictions and seek their informed consent to participate in the case studies.

  • Collect relevant information about the colleagues' experiences, including their background, challenges they faced, and how the organisation supported them.

  • Draft the case studies in a way that is sensitive and respectful to the colleagues' experiences and highlights their contributions and achievements.

  • Review the case studies with colleagues and seek their feedback to ensure accuracy and sensitivity.

  • Share the case studies across the organisation through appropriate channels, such as newsletters, intranet, or training sessions.

  • Evaluate the effectiveness of the case studies in changing perceptions and building a more inclusive culture, and continuously improve the collection based on feedback and results.
